REDSTEEL Posted August 29, 2009 Share Posted August 29, 2009 Just old school pep rally stuff folks. Nothing personal. As noted, we burned BEVO in effigy last year, and this year its you guys. This is the second year FAU has hosted a bonfire and it was a great success. Over 1000 showed up (while that may not seem like a lot keep in mind that FAU only started playing Football in 2001 and has only been FBS level since 05) for our biggest crowd ever. We dont have decades or in some cases over a century of tradition to rely on. We are building it one event and one season at a time. This is from our Blogger who summed up the general concept. The Voice is his nickname for Coach Schnellenberger. ------------------------------------------------------ "OK, so it’s just a bonfire, right? Well, I am going to view this through The Voice’s glass-half-full positive hyperbole spin. A tradition has been established. Each year, on the Thursday after the start of classes, there will be a bonfire. A fraternity builds the effigy of the first opponent, wood is collected for weeks, and then it all goes up in flames in front of a big crowd of students. That’s how it will go, year after year. And the crowds will grow as the dorms are built and FAU continues its transition from commuter school into a more traditional type university.
